Here's how: Visit your dashboard. Go to Pages → Add New to create a new page. Click Blank page to start with a fresh page with no content. Add the Blog Posts block to display your posts on the page. Adjust the block's settings as desired: Choose from a list or grid layout.

In your HubSpot account, navigate to Content > Blog. In the upper right, click Create, then select Blog post . In the dialog box, click the Select a blog dropdown menu and select a blog, then click Create blog post . In the content editor, click the Blog post body module and add content to your post.

To create a blog, just click New Blog Post. Enter Post Title and Post Description. Then simply click Create. From here, you can set up a Blog Image by clicking Change. Recommended size for blog images are 1200 x 675. Click Change. Upload your own image, Select Your Image and click Open.
